| Summary: | When a Staphylococcus-like organism (SLO) is microscopically found in Gram staining of blood culture (BC) specimen, it seems reasonable to administrate a glycopeptide (GP) for empirical therapy. The paper investigates the risk factors for 14-day mortality in patients with methicillin-resistance Staphylococcus aureus bacteremia (MRSAB) and clarifies the impact of the timing for initiating GP therapy. A retrospective study identifies patients with MRSAB (endocarditis was excluded) between 2006 and 2009. Patients were categorized as receiving GP at the interval before a preliminary BC report indicating the growth of SLO and the onward 24 hours or receiving GP 24 h after a preliminary BC report indicating the growth of SLO. Total 339 patients were enrolled. There was no difference on the 14-day overall or infection-related mortality rates at the time to administer GP. Multivariate analysis disclosed pneumonia (OR = 4.47; of 95% CI; of 2.09–9.58; ) and high APACHE II score (OR, 2.81, with 95% CI, 1.19–6.65; ) were independent risk factors for infection-related mortality. The mortality rate did not decrease following administrating GP immediately after a preliminary BC indicating SLO growth. An additional research for the optimal timing for initiating GP treatment is warranted. |
